Inverside is a community in Inverness, Nova Scotia, Canada. It is classified as a village / hamlet. Inverside is located at 46.2400°N, 61.2788°W. It observes Atlantic Time (UTC−4 / −3). Postal code area: B0E.
Inverside occupies a quiet threshold along the Atlantic coast, where the land rises to meet the slopes of Arsenaults Hill. It lies 2.4 km east-north-east of Inverness, NS (from Inverness, NS: bearing 63°T), and is situated 5.6 km north-west of Glen Campbellton. The Broad Cove River carves a path through the terrain, its presence dictating the flow of the landscape as it moves toward the sea.
